Raw Aerial; High Speed Pursuit Ends in Fiery Crash

DETROIT - A police chase on Detroit's west side ended in a fiery and deadly explosion Thursday morning.

Michigan State Police confirm that a man driving a pickup truck traveling on Michigan Avenue died after his vehicle struck a minivan as it passed through an intersection just before 7 a.m., sideswiped another vehicle and slammed into a utility pole before exploding.

SkyFOX was overhead and captured video of the crash. The pickup was immediately engulfed in flames in a front of the Telway restaurant.

Police say the minivan driver sustained minor injuries and was transported to the hospital. Click here to watch an interview the Telway owner.

Fire and rescue crews extinguished the fire and later covered the pickup with a tarp.

FOX 2's Lee Thomas reports that the chase started in Taylor after a report of a stolen vehicle in Monroe. The chase continued through several westside streets.
